JPMorgan Chase employees give the gift of life throughout the world through generous participation in company-sponsored blood drives or at local blood collection centers:
In the metropolitan New York/New Jersey area, the company holds blood drives four times a year during critical shortage periods, collecting more than 3,100 pints of blood in 2005.
Drives in other United States locations are also held on a periodic basis.
The National Marrow Donor Program More than 1,600 U.S. employees registered with the National Marrow Donor Program. Four employees have been matched and have successfully donated marrow to patients in need.
